New World is currently in beta and is already attracting thousands of players. The new MMO from Amazon is fun, but it is not comparable to established MMORPGs – at least that is the opinion of MeinMMO author Benedict Grothaus. Nevertheless, he is sure: If a game can “kill” the reigning champion World of Warcraft, then it is New World and only right now.

I have been playing World of Warcraft for over 16 years without any longer breaks. At the end of Vanilla, I started, and with The Burning Crusade, my WoW life really began, and to this day I am an enthusiastic progress raider.

In fact, raids are the only thing that keeps me permanently invested in WoW and, in my view, the best content that distinguishes the MMORPG from all others and the reason why WoW is still alive. However, there is a new challenger: New World from Amazon.

New World is currently still in beta and is set to launch on August 31, 2021. As it stands, the MMO is being received quite well:

The numbers are nice, but they still fall far short of the millions of World of Warcraft players. “Why do you claim New World could kill WoW?!” – Excellent question and one that will require a longer answer.

First of all: New World and World of Warcraft are fundamentally different. So much so that after my nearly 30 hours in beta, I would argue that New World isn’t even an MMORPG in the strict sense. Therefore, here is a brief explanation.

New World and WoW are actually two fundamentally different games

The new MMO never had the ambition to become one of the famous “WoW-killers.” New World is not a classic MMORPG, but mixes many classic characteristics of RPGs, MMOs, and survival games to expand them with PvP and PvE content.

Accordingly, there are hardly any similarities in gameplay. New World has no classes, little story, and no different races. WoW has massive raids and is based on a gigantic world that has already been elaborated in dozens of books and other literary works.

Nevertheless, there are certain commonalities that are not immediately obvious. These are important when considering why and how New World could indeed be a WoW-killer.

New World is more like WoW Classic

New World addresses the content that players experienced back in Classic and later in Burning Crusade quite precisely. Amazons MMO is simply slower, takes longer, and is also somewhat simplified:

  • Quests are rather flat, mostly just: “Go there, kill X and collect Y” – and that again and again
  • Crafting has an extremely high value, so much so that some of the best items are only created through crafting and grind
  • The paths are long, and you endlessly run from A to B
  • Classes or their substitutes are relatively simple, utilizing not too many abilities but differing significantly in gameplay

All points apply to both games. The fact that there are many players who enjoy the “WoW of the past” is clearly shown by the success of WoW Classic. And finally, the first expansion “The Burning Crusade” has even been re-released.

Burning Crusade shows: classic WoW gameplay still excites thousands of players. Even I had more fun than I should.

New World can therefore definitely cater to the “core” of WoW and excite players who have been in the game for at least several years. Long-term WoW players, like streamer shroud, believe that New World will succeed where WoW failed.

However, the more important thing is that New World is launching right now.

The ideal time to dethrone WoW

MMORPG players have been waiting for new content for years. Although there have been new releases from Asia, Western developers have not announced anything for a long time or have postponed games.

Now, in 2021, there is finally a decent influx. First, a new PvP MMORPG was released with Crowfall, and now a new MMO is coming with New World, which also addresses MMORPG players.

Overall, 4 new MMORPGs have already been released in 2021 that could potentially compete for WoW players.

MMO drought makes WoW vulnerable

In the long time before, there has been no large selection of MMORPGs with many players, at least not in the West. We primarily had:

  • WoW as the huge reigning champion
  • Final Fantasy XIV as a “western” Asian MMO and competitor
  • ESO and Guild Wars 2 with significantly fewer players
  • smaller competitors and niche games like Neverwinter and Lord of the Rings Online

While the big titles continually received expansions, updates, and content, they remained the same games. There was a lack of fresh ideas and MMOs that could hold players for long.

New World fulfills this need now.

Shortly after the beta started, something was added that probably nobody expected, but which could unexpectedly strengthen New World: a huge scandal.

Blizzard is harming itself, and it won’t get better

At the moment, Blizzard is dealing with allegations of sexual harassment and a toxic work environment. This all began with a lawsuit by the state of California against the company.

Within days, this conflict grew and took on larger proportions:

The WoW players are also reacting to the developments and the information they can catch. Many are upset; some are even starting demonstrations, in which they kill certain NPCs to make a statement.

The atmosphere is quite heated, and a significant problem may be that it already was. There have been repeated complaints about the new expansion Shadowlands and the current patch 9.1, the systems and features, or the technical condition.

This has led to several thousand players looking elsewhere – and finding something.

No MMO can kill WoW alone, but New World has help

Traditionally, no MMO has ever succeeded in “killing” WoW. One of the most famous “WoW-killers” was WildStar, which itself did not survive long. The problem with these games has always been that they wanted to defeat WoW at its own game: PvE content and gameplay.

In this respect, Blizzard has so many years of experience that it is hardly possible. The foundation on which new content for WoW is developed is already at such a high level that new games do not even need to try.

In fact, this “emulation” is one of the reasons why WoW-killers nearly killed the entire genre, as MMO guru Gordon Walton said.

However, New World is not trying to do just that but is pursuing its own approach. This alone is not enough to claw away the massive player base of WoW, but Amazon has help.

FFXIV catches disappointed players

The dissatisfaction has recently driven many thousands of players to Final Fantasy XIV. It started with big streamers like Asmongold, whose communities followed more and more players.

Final Fantasy has become a refuge for disappointed WoW players, growing steadily and even breaking some records. For a while, conversations in both communities were dominated by discussions about the games.

This ignited repeated disputes between fans of both games, which dominated the communities on both sides. But even if the players could not agree on which MMORPG is better, it is clear: FFXIV has gained many new players – so many that the CEO has even apologized for the success.

Final Fantasy itself could, just like New World, never kill WoW alone. The games differ too much, and sooner or later, most WoW players will return. At least for the moment, however, they are gone, and that could be enough for the “beginning of the end.”

If WoW dies, it will take a few years

Both New World and Final Fantasy, along with the sexism issue, are currently gnawing at World of Warcraft. None of them alone could bring WoW down, but all of them together certainly could.

However, Blizzard’s flagship will not be shut down overnight. If WoW dies, this process will take a long time, surely several years. Right now, however, the foundation for this is being laid.

Many core gamers have migrated to Final Fantasy but will return when they realize they do not find the same thrill there. However, when they want to come back, it is quite possible that the World of Warcraft they knew no longer exists.

New World will certainly be able to siphon off some of the old players as well as casuals, causing the WoW communities to shrink further. In the worst case, the guilds have disbanded, and the FFXIV returnees might suddenly be homeless.

In addition, Blizzard has already suffered damage to its image due to the scandal, from which recovery will take a lot of time and even more work.

This might even be the wake-up call that Blizzard needs to redirect WoW and still “save” it. But if any game is going to be able to dethrone WoW, then it is New World, and only right now – even if some players believe it is not yet ready:
